The caller claimed to be from PayPal and mentioned suspicious transactions on my account. They hung up abruptly when I asked how I could be certain they were really representing PayPal.
I received a call from someone claiming to be from Telstra, offering me a 50% discount on my current plan. They repeatedly referenced my phone service and my name, which upset me since I'm actually with Optus.
The caller claimed to represent the “cybercrime unit of the Australian Federal Police,” which I find bold and outrageous for a scam. I will report this incident, but I fear nothing will come of it.

I received a call from someone claiming to be from the Victorian government, but I live in a different state and the call originated from Adelaide. This seems to be a scam.
A person contacted me asking for my information to help install solar panels. I decided to end the call, added this number to my mobile contacts, blocked it, and reported it to the ACCC as a scam.
I received a scam call from a female computerized voice claiming to be from Amazon, discussing an order I never placed. This seemed highly suspicious and was definitely a scam attempt.
The caller claimed to be from NBN and asked me to search a website in Safari. I entertained the conversation for a while until I grew bored and decided to end it! 😃
